I had a ton of fun with this demo, the gameplay is amazing, the penguin is adorable and those levels were so good ! It's a really simple concept, and yet I never felt bored while playing it and got through it all in one go. It's fast, responsive, intuitive and deep enough to feel your progress in its mechanics.
The music in itself is good too, but maybe it's a bit too chill for its levels ? (it's perfect for the HUB) I had the most fun when I tried to advance as fast as possible but the music didn't feel quite as driving as it should, maybe that's the point ? I dunno.
Anyway, so far this is my favourite game of this Expo.

This is one of my favourite new fan games for SAGE! I came for the funny title but stayed because this concept works very well!

pros:
+incredibly polished controls
+I could play for hours
+clear indicators (sound and visual) to when I can soda dash again
+EXTREMELY FUN GAMEPLAY! (like celeste except kinder with an extra heart)
+sound effects are noticle but doesn't murder my ears haha.
+very easy to understand tutorial with controller support! (bonus points for mapping the dash button to the trigger buttons too! it made it easier for me to dash instead of using X on xbox one controller)
+BEYOND good level design + backgrounds to easily tell where I am.

cons:
-I don't know where the missing bottlecaps are (I am aware that you're supposed to look for them by yourself but maybe a hint after stage completion would be nice. such as: before you enter in a door and it tells you where you want to go, it shows the places where the missing bottle caps are
(e.g.
=downhill (2 left)
=uphill (all caps found))
-that's really it so far

the last bottle cap on the 2nd level is a true test of all the mechanics I've learned while playing this game which I wished more video games did.
please continue working on this because this has such potential to be very successful.

Thank you for playing, I'm glad you super-enjoyed it!! I put a lot of love and care into the polish over the past few months.

As for finding the missing bottlecaps: I did plan on separating out the bottlecap list for each subsection of the level, but unfortunately I didn't have time to implement that for SAGE. But it'll definitely be in the full game!
